Leadership Review — Pinebrook Franchise Deal

Quick update for the board: the franchise agreement with Tarlow & Finch is basically over the line. They've accepted our royalty terms and the five-year renewal option; the only open item is signage standards, which legal thinks we'll close this week. First two locations would open in Westharrow by autumn. It's a solid deal, honestly better than we'd budgeted. The bigger picture is below.

board note of yahig-yahif: Silmirox Works plans to raise the Aldius list price by 18.5 percent in January. The steering committee signed off on a budget of $141.9 million for Project Tamix. The renewal with Eliysek Logistics closes at $114.1 million a year, 18.9 percent below the last contract. Project Gordor slips by a full year because of the supplier delay.

# Contacts: Stagecraft Seat-Map Renderer

The Stagecraft renderer draws interactive seat maps for the Gildermoor Playhouse booking flow. It is owned by the Velvetrow front-end team. Security reviewers should route findings about input sanitisation, SVG injection, or hold-token handling to Velvetrow rather than the booking API team. Please mark reports confidential until triaged. The team's intake inbox is listed below.

escalation mailbox, yahif-kahop: norax.aldion.quenath@ordinhq.example

## Deployment: Rate Limiting

The Quillgate internal gateway enforces per-team rate limits at the edge before requests reach upstream services. Before promoting a release, confirm the limit tiers match what the capacity review approved, since overly generous buckets have previously caused cascading retries in the Harrowfield cluster. The current production values are as follows.

deployment values, bawif-badup:
ulaix:
  log_level: debug
  metrics_host: metrics.ulaix.tolvaqsys.internal
  pin: 1075
  pool_size: 16